Cache recent block states and adjust timeouts (#823)

* Add parameter --celldb-compress-depth to speed up celldb

* Fix collator timeout

* Add block_state_cache

* Adjust state cache ttl

* Don't merge shards when queue is too big

* Decrease lt limit if previous block is too old
